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8089330199 376228 3478 8558129914 11387268
7420345179 63725
7420345179 63725
8457709 771514 981088798
All about undefined
Interested in learning more?
7420345179 63725
8457709 771514 981088798
See more
131248 4492359
51762541 82004 3349 0052 11505548623
See more
2938413479 366454930
08557586 63955046 9225
See more